Abstract
The rapid expansion of informal settlements places significant pressure on social-ecological systems, contributing to climate vulnerability and encroachment into public spaces. Nature-based solutions are increasingly recognised as effective interventions for enhancing urban resilience by regulating ecosystem functions, sustaining ecosystem service provision, attenuating climate-related hazards, and strengthening adaptive capacity. Yet, empirical evidence from informal settlements remains scarce, despite these settlements accommodating approximately 59% of the urban population in Sub-Saharan Africa. Scholarship on urban green infrastructure in informal settlements often emphasises limited benefits while ignoring disbenefits and environmental hazards. This systematic review synthesises current knowledge on nature-based solutions in informal settlements in sub-Saharan Africa, with a focus on the spatial and temporal evolution of studies, including biases in leadership, funding, and publication outlets, as well as the types of nature-based solutions implemented, their ecosystem services and disservices, barriers, and actors involved. A comprehensive review of peer-reviewed and grey literature was conducted in accordance with the Preferred Reporting Items for Systematic Reviews and Meta-Analyses guidelines. Of the 1632 studies initially identified, 54 met the inclusion criteria. Our review shows significant knowledge gaps in nature-based solutions remain in informal settlements, slums, and peri-urban areas across sub-Saharan Africa, with most research conducted in South Africa, followed by Ghana, Kenya and Tanzania. This review identifies 38 types of nature-based solutions, with trees being the most cited (48.1%), followed by open green spaces (38.9%), gardens (29.6%), public and private parks (27.7%), wetlands and rivers (24.1% each), highlighting their potential to deliver multiple ecosystem services and support livelihoods. Effectiveness is constrained by outdated policies, weak institutional capacity, insecure land tenure, and limited community participation. Implementation is largely state- and partnership-driven, with limited community and academic engagement. Governments have led greening and restoration initiatives, although budget allocations often prioritise formal urban areas. Future research should therefore incorporate multilingual literature to provide a more balanced, comprehensive, and inclusive understanding of nature-based applications across Sub-Saharan Africa. Additionally, greater use of quantitative methods is needed to assess ecosystem service supply and demand, generating evidence to support urban planners and policymakers in the design, management, and implementation of effective NbS strategies for informal and peri-urban settlements.
